
Hot Chip unveil new single “Fire of Mercy” featuring Yunè Pinku
Hot Chip unveil the brand new single “Fire of Mercy”, featuring Malaysian-Irish producer and songwriter Yunè Pinku.
Last summer, Hot Chip released their eighth studio album, Freakout/Release. Following the release of "Line In The Sand", which was a collaboration with Brian Eno and goddess, they return today with the brand new single, "Fire of Mercy".
Talking about the new single, Joe Goddard said: “"Fire of Mercy" relates to the central concept of William Blake’s Songs of Experience - it bemoans the corruption that inevitably comes from adulthood and longs for a return to the purity of childhood.” Yunè Pinku adds: “Massive honour to work with Hot Chip as they’re huge legends within the electronic world. When they played me "Fire of Mercy" and asked me to jump on the track, I was thrilled to work with them.”
"Fire of Mercy" featuring Yunè Pinku is out now.
